Abstract

This study was carried out to investigate the morphologic characteristics and localization
of antigentic molecules of Pneumocystis carinii in experimentally induced P. carinii in
rats. After six weeks of administration of low protien diet and dexamethasone,
Sprague-Dawley rats were sacrificed to submit Lungs or bronchoalveolar lavage for the
study. Monoclonal (092, 900, 902, and 904) and polyclonal (SP-D) antibodies were for
immunohistochemistry and immunoelectron microscopy (ITEM and ISEM).
Immunohistochemically P. Carinii organisms were well identified as clusters or separated
forms in the alveolar spaces being frequently attached to the attached to the alveoar
walls. Immunoelectron microscopically the adherence of gold particles of gold particles
were observed on the surface of all stages of the P. carinii. Occasionally positive
immunogold labeling was observed in the cytoplasm of the trophozoites and on the
pellicle of the intracytic bodies within the cysts. The monoclonal antibobies 092, 900,
902, and 904 reacted mainly with pellicles of P. carinii, whereas SP-D labeled on the
pellicles, intracystic bodies, stopa´Â of the alveolar macrophage, and free floated
surfactant material on the alveolar spaces. The immunogold particles were observed
more diffusely and intensely in the systs than in the trophozoites. These results indicate
that antigen is mainly localized on the pellicles, and accumulated during development
from the trophosoite to the cyst stages.(Korean J pathol 1998; 32: 393¡­403)
